WebLithium has a vapor pressure of 10-4 Torr at just 407°C. Controlling the rate at these low temperatures via e-beam evaporation can be difficult. In order to successfully evaporate lithium, it is important that the material is not oxidized. Oxidized lithium will require more initial power to break through the oxide layer and then melt the metal. WebLithium metal is an ideal anode material for Li batteries due to the following properties. [1] Low density: 0.534 g cm-3. Low reduction potential: -3.04 V vs SHE. WebEnergy density at cell level ~280Wh/kg (2024) Maximum energy density at cell level with graphite anode ~350Wh/kg Anode Materials Graphite Capacity 372mAh/g (theoretical) LTO Lithium Titanate or Lithium Titanium Oxide Lower energy density, typically ~80Wh/kg at cell level Wider operating temperatures Low operating voltage 1.9V to 2.9V Web3 okt. 2024 · So it is characterized by the following chemical reactions: 1. the reaction of lithium oxide with magnesium: Li2O + Mg → 2Li + MgO (t > 800 oC). The reaction produces magnesium oxide and lithium. 2. the reaction of lithium oxide with magnesium and hydrogen: Li2O + Mg + H2 → 2LiH + MgO (t = 450-500 oC).

Webコバルト酸リチウム (コバルトさんリチウム) は二酸化リチウムコバルト (にさんかリチウムコバルト) または酸化リチウムコバルト(III) (さんかリチウムコバルト さん、英: lithium cobalt(III) oxide) の慣用名 であり、組成式 LiCoO 2 で表わされる化合物である。 ... softyca software incWeb1 jun. 2024 · Lithium oxide is a white crystalline solid. It has a molar mass of 29.88 g/mol and its density is 2.013 g/cm 3. Moreover, it’s melting and boiling point is 1438°C and 2600°C. It is a strong base and its crystal structure is cubic anti-fluorite.
